Abstract
In this paper, we consider some singular formally symmetric (self-adjoint) boundary value problems generated by a singular third-order differential expression and separated and coupled boundary conditions. In particular, we consider that the minimal symmetric operator generated by the third-order differential expression has the deficiency indices (3,3). We investigate same spectral properties related with these problems, and we introduce a method to find the resolvent operator.
